Visual Comfort Studio Alvin Bathroom Vanity Light — Brushed Nickel & Milk Glass Shades
The Visual Comfort Studio Alvin 4468104-962 is a 4-light bathroom vanity light that embodies a modern aesthetic with its brushed nickel finish and milk glass shades. This fixture measures 33.38 in. wide and 10.25 in. high, making it a substantial addition to any bathroom setting. Designed with versatility in mind, it can be mounted in either an upward or downward position.
Key Features
- Overall Dimensions: Width of 33.38 in., height of 10.25 in., and extension of 7.63 in. from the wall.
- Finish: Brushed nickel finish provides a sleek and modern look.
- Shade Details: Milk glass shades offer a soft, diffused light.
- Bulb Specifications: Requires four Medium A19 bulbs, 75W max, 120V, not included.
- Mounting Options: Fixture can be mounted up or down for flexible installation.
- Material: Constructed from durable steel with a brushed nickel finish.
- Wire Details: Includes a 6.5 in. black/white wire for installation.
- Safety Listing: Safety listed for damp locations, suitable for bathroom use.
- Energy Efficiency: Easily converts to LED with optional replacement lamps.
- Compliance: Meets Title 24 energy efficiency standards when used with JA8 approved bulbs.

Frequently Asked Questions
What size bathroom vanity light do I need?
What size bathroom vanity light do I need?
As a general rule, a vanity light placed above your mirror should be about 75% of the mirror's total width. For example, if your mirror is 36 inches wide, look for a vanity light that is around 24 to 28 inches wide. The fixture should never be wider than the mirror.
How high should I mount my vanity lights?
How high should I mount my vanity lights?
For bath vanity lights mounted above the mirror, the bottom of the fixture should be 75 to 80 inches from the floor. If you are using bath sconces on the sides of the mirror, the center of each light should be at eye level, typically 60 to 66 inches from the floor, and spaced 28 to 36 inches apart.
What is the best type of lighting for a bathroom vanity?
What is the best type of lighting for a bathroom vanity?
The best lighting is layered. For task lighting at the mirror, choose vanity lights for bathroom use that provide bright, even illumination to eliminate shadows. LED vanity lights are an excellent choice for their bright, clear light (3000K-4000K color temperature is ideal) and energy efficiency.
Should vanity lights be placed above or on the sides of the mirror?
Should vanity lights be placed above or on the sides of the mirror?
Placing bath sconces on either side of the mirror is considered the best for task lighting, as it creates even, cross-illumination that eliminates shadows on your face. However, a single, long vanity light or vanity light bar mounted above the mirror is a very popular and effective solution, especially when wall space is limited.
